San Francisco. Many companies, notably Meta and Microsoft, already have intellectual property rights to the “X” brand. The ‘X’ is so widely used and cited in trademarks that it could cause serious problems for Twitter in the future. Across a wide range of industries, there are currently about 900 active US trademark registrations covering the letter X, and the number of lawsuits filed against Twitter could increase.

Trademark owners that protect things like brand names, logos, and slogans can claim infringement if other brands cause consumer confusion. Microsoft has owned an “X” trademark associated with the Xbox video game system since 2003. Meta, a new competitor to Twitter with its Threads platform, is also home to a 2019 registered trademark encompassing a blue-and-white letter “X”, including software and social media.

Meta had some issues

Facebook faced similar issues when it changed its name to Meta.

Faced with trademark lawsuits filed by investment firm Metacapital and virtual reality firm MetaX last year, Meta settled with the companies.

“Twitter can be a headache given the difficulty of preserving a single letter, especially one that is as popular as ‚X” commercially,” says Douglas Masters, a trademark attorney at law firm Loeb & Loeb.
